  • are the glides coming from the europa via midi? as far as I know this is the only sequencer that sends 303 like glides via midi.

  • @johnisfaster Yes, they are in a manner of speaking. You program them in using the "Legato" feature so that any two sequential notes will slightly overlap. This causes the receiving unit (in my case 2 x Analogue Solutions MIDI to CV convertors) to Glide. It's a cool and easy-to-use implementation.

    I too don't know of other sequencers that allow for easy X0X-style programming like this one. 303 imitation is easy.
